My hair is growing back, my breast has been reconstructed and I’m getting a handle on my menopausal life. So I’m grateful for the open conversation about it, but it’s slightly annoying that so much of that conversation is about HRT. Whether or not you can or should have HRT after breast cancer is a topic of some debate. But my oncologist was pretty clear when I asked if it was an option for me. No, it is not, even though my cancer was triple negative (so not related to oestrogen). As my oncologist straightforwardly put it: “If it comes back, it might be the other type.”
